.section-lerin-new .media-gallery .main-image .slider__item{flex:0 0 50%}.section-lerin-new.page-section-spacing{margin-top:0}.section-lerin-new ul.collection-product-tag{display:flex;flex-wrap:wrap;align-items:center;gap:10px;list-style:none;padding:0;margin:0 0 10px;justify-content:center}.section-lerin-new ul.collection-product-tag li:after{content:"";position:absolute;bottom:-2px;left:0;width:100%;height:1px;background:rgb(var(--heading-color));opacity:.3}.section-lerin-new ul.collection-product-tag li{font-family:Snell Roundhand;font-size:12px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.9px;position:relative;color:rgb(var(--heading-color));text-transform:none}.section-lerin-new .product-title{margin:0;font-size:12px;letter-spacing:1.3px;text-align:center;font-family:MADE Mirage}.section-lerin-new .price-container{justify-content:center;margin:16px 0 6px}.section-lerin-new .price *{display:flex;margin:0;font-size:16px;letter-spacing:.7px;font-family:MADE Mirage}.section-lerin-new .custom-product-variant fieldset{margin:0}.section-lerin-new .custom-product-variant fieldset legend.label{margin:0;display:flex;align-items:center;column-gap:10px;font-size:15px;line-height:1.2}.section-lerin-new .custom-product-variant .prod-variant-list{display:flex;flex-wrap:wrap;gap:5px;margin-top:10px;justify-content:center}.section-lerin-new .custom-product-variant .prod-variant-item a{display:block;text-decoration:none;color:#000;border:1px solid #f5f5f5;transition:all .3s ease}.section-lerin-new .custom-product-variant .prod-variant-item:hover a{border-color:#66545154}.section-lerin-new .custom-product-variant .prod-variant-item.is--active a{border-color:#000}.section-lerin-new .custom-product-variant .prod-variant-item .item-img-wrap{width:100%;height:100%;padding-top:145%;position:relative}.section-lerin-new .custom-product-variant .prod-variant-item .item-img-wrap img{position:absolute;top:0;bottom:0;left:0;right:0;width:100%;height:100%}.section-lerin-new .custom-product-variant .prod-variant-item{width:70px}.section-lerin-new .custom-product-variant fieldset legend.label span{font-weight:100}.section-lerin-new .quantity-submit-row .quantity-submit-row__submit button[type=submit]{font-family:MADE Mirage;font-size:13px;letter-spacing:1.054px}.section-lerin-new .product_tabs_new{padding:0 0 10px}.section-lerin-new .product_tabs_new h2:not(:last-of-type){border-bottom:1px solid rgba(75,61,60,.3)}.section-lerin-new .product_tabs_new h2{background-color:inherit;border:none;outline:none;cursor:pointer;padding:13px 0;margin:0;transition:.3s;height:auto;word-break:break-word;font-size:12px;font-weight:400;color:rgb(var(--heading-color));text-align:left;position:relative;line-height:normal;letter-spacing:1.146px;font-family:MADE Mirage;text-transform:capitalize}.section-lerin-new .product_tabs_new h2:after,.section-lerin-new .product_tabs_new h2:before{content:"";width:1px;height:13px;background-color:rgb(var(--heading-color));position:absolute;top:50%;right:6px;transform:translateY(-50%);transition:all .3s ease-in-out}.section-lerin-new .product_tabs_new h2:after{width:13px;height:1px;right:0}.section-lerin-new .product_tabs_new h2.active:before{transform:translateY(-50%) rotate(90deg);opacity:0}.section-lerin-new .thumbnails .slider__item{width:100px;padding-inline-end:0}.section-lerin-new .thumbnails .slider__grid{width:fit-content;margin:0 auto}.section-lerin-new .slider-nav__btn--style-2 svg{margin:0;padding:5px;width:40px;height:40px}.section-lerin-new strong.product_title_width{width:fit-content;margin:0 auto;display:flex;flex-direction:column;font-weight:400}.section-lerin-new strong.product_title_width b{font-size:38px;font-weight:500;font-family:Snell Roundhand;letter-spacing:3px;text-align:left;line-height:1;padding-left:7px}.section-lerin-new strong.product_title_width span{font-family:Snell Roundhand;display:block;font-size:18px;font-weight:500;letter-spacing:3px;margin-bottom:12px;text-align:right;margin-left:68px}.section-lerin-new .shop-the-look-product{max-width:190px;width:100%}.section-lerin-new .shop-the-look-product img{display:block;width:100%;height:auto;object-fit:cover;aspect-ratio:.8}.section-lerin-new .shop-the-look-products{display:flex;align-items:center;justify-content:center;gap:15px}.section-lerin-new .new-shop-title h5{font-family:Snell Roundhand;font-size:21px;font-weight:500;line-height:1;letter-spacing:2.1px;text-transform:none;margin:0 0 13px;border-bottom:1px solid rgb(var(--heading-color));padding-bottom:10px;color:rgb(var(--heading-color));text-align:center}.section-lerin-new .product-info{max-width:100%;width:100%;padding-left:30px;padding-right:30px}.section-lerin-new .product-title-content p{margin:0}.section-main-product:has(.section-lerin-new){margin:0}@media(min-width:1040px){.section-lerin-new .product-info .media-gallery-size-large+.product-column-right{max-width:35%;width:35%;padding-left:4%;padding-right:4%;margin:0}.section-lerin-new .product-info .media-gallery-size-large{width:65%}}@media screen and (max-width:767px){.section-lerin-new .product-info{padding-left:16px;padding-right:16px}.section-lerin-new .media-gallery .main-image .slider__item{flex:0 0 100%}.section-lerin-new .thumbnails .slider__item:not(:last-child){margin-inline-end:7px}.section-lerin-new .thumbnails .slider__item{width:55px}.section-lerin-new strong.product_title_width span{font-size:15px;margin:5px auto 10px 55px}.section-lerin-new strong.product_title_width b{font-size:28px}.section-lerin-new .price *{justify-content:center}}.section-lerin-new #closetabing{position:absolute;top:98px;right:0;width:20px;height:20px;z-index:3}.section-lerin-new #closetabing svg{cursor:pointer;width:100%;height:100%}.section-lerin-new .product_tabs_popup{position:fixed;inset:0 0 0 auto;width:35%;padding:1vh 1vw 50px;background:rgb(var(--body-bg-color));z-index:9;opacity:0;transform:scaleX(0);transform-origin:right;transition:all .3s ease-in-out}.section-lerin-new .product_tabs_popup.active{opacity:1;transform:scaleX(1)}.section-lerin-new .product-page-left-sec{position:relative}.section-lerin-new .product_tabs_popup .product_tabs_new{display:flex;flex-direction:column;height:100%;padding-right:32px;position:relative}.section-lerin-new .product_tabs_popup .tabcontent{display:none;padding:0 10px;opacity:0;visibility:hidden}.section-lerin-new .product_tabs_popup .tabcontent.active{display:block;opacity:1;visibility:visible;animation:show-from-right .3s cubic-bezier(.25,.1,.25,1)}.section-lerin-new .product_tabs_popup .tabcontent:not(:last-child){border-bottom:none}.section-lerin-new .product_tabs_popup h2:first-of-type{margin-top:auto}.section-lerin-new .product_tabs_new .tabcontent h2{border:none}.section-lerin-new .product_tabs_new .tabcontent h2:before,.section-lerin-new .product_tabs_new .tabcontent h2:after{display:none}.section-lerin-new .product_tabs_new .tablinks.active:last-of-type{border:none}@keyframes show-from-right{0%{opacity:0;transform:translate(32px)}to{opacity:1;transform:translate(0)}}.section-lerin-new .tabcontent p:not(:last-child){margin-bottom:10px}.section-lerin-new .tabcontent *{font-size:12px;font-family:MADE Mirage;letter-spacing:1px;line-height:16px}.section-lerin-new .product_tabs_popup .product_tabs_new{padding-left:40px;padding-right:40px;padding-top:100px}.section-lerin-new .product_tabs_popup .product_tabs_new .tabcontent{max-height:55vh;overflow:auto;width:100%;padding-bottom:15px}.section-lerin-new .product_tabs_popup .product_tabs_new .tabcontent::-webkit-scrollbar{width:3px;height:80%}.section-lerin-new .product_tabs_popup .product_tabs_new .tabcontent::-webkit-scrollbar-track{background:rgb(var(--heading-color))}.section-lerin-new .product_tabs_popup .product_tabs_new .tabcontent::-webkit-scrollbar-thumb{background:#aeaeaf}.section-lerin-new .product_tabs_new .tabcontent .tablinks.notevent{cursor:none;pointer-events:none}@media(min-width:767px){.section-lerin-new .product_tabs_popup .tabcontent.active{display:block!important}}@media(max-width:767px){.section-lerin-new .product_tabs_popup{transition:none}.section-lerin-new .product_tabs_popup .tabcontent{height:0;position:unset}.section-lerin-new .product_tabs_popup .tabcontent.active{height:100%;padding:0}.section-lerin-new .price *{font-size:14px}.section-lerin-new #closetabing{top:0;right:10px;width:15px;height:15px;display:none}.section-lerin-new .product_tabs_new:has(.tablinks.active) #closetabing{display:block}.section-lerin-new .tabcontent{margin-top:0}.section-lerin-new .product_tabs_new h2{padding:13px 0;font-size:12px;line-height:11px}.section-lerin-new .product_tabs_popup{position:unset;width:100%;transform:none;opacity:1;padding:0}.section-lerin-new .product_tabs_popup .product_tabs_new .tabcontent.active{height:100%;padding:0;max-height:100%}.section-lerin-new .hide-only-for-mob.product_tabs_new:has(.active){display:none}.section-lerin-new .product_tabs_popup .product_tabs_new{padding:0}.section-lerin-new .new-shop-title h5{font-size:16px;padding:0 0 8px;margin:10px 0 14px}.section-lerin-new .shop-the-look-product{max-width:100px}.section-lerin-new .product_tabs_new.hide-only-for-mob{display:none}.section-lerin-new .thumbnails{margin-inline:-16px}}#countdownMessage{display:flex;justify-content:center;align-items:center;width:100%;margin-bottom:-30px;margin-top:16px;font-family:MADE Mirage}#countdownMessage div{position:relative;padding-left:25px;font-size:11px;letter-spacing:.7px;text-transform:none}#countdownMessage div span{color:#108914}#countdownMessage div:before{content:"";position:absolute;inset:50% auto auto 0;transform:translateY(-50%);width:20px;height:20px;background:center / 25px no-repeat url(https://cdn.shopify.com/s/files/1/0630/4261/7558/files/Time_1_bd7485c3-f24c-4899-a527-ea993c335884.svg?v=1728881492)}@media(max-width:767px){#countdownMessage div{font-size:9px;padding-left:20px}#countdownMessage div:before{width:15px;height:15px;background-size:20px}}.specification-tab .icon-with-text-item:last-child{margin-bottom:0}.specification-tab .icon-with-text-inner{display:flex;flex-wrap:wrap}.specification-tab .icon-with-text-item .icon-wrap{width:40px}.specification-tab .icon-with-text-item .icon-wrap img.img-fit{margin:0;display:block;width:100%;height:auto}.specification-tab .icon-with-text-item .info-wrap{width:100%;box-sizing:border-box;padding-bottom:15px;margin-bottom:15px;display:flex;align-items:center;gap:20px;justify-content:space-between;border-bottom:1px solid #e1e1e1}.specification-tab .icon-with-text-inner .info-wrap h3.title{font-size:12px;line-height:1.4;margin:0;font-weight:500}.specification-tab .icon-with-text-inner .info-wrap .desc{font-size:14px;line-height:1.25;color:#424242;font-weight:400}.specification-tab .icon-with-text-inner .info-wrap .desc p{margin:0;text-align:end}.specification-tab .icon-with-text-list{margin-top:10px}@media(max-width:767px){.section-lerin-new .product-info,.section-lerin-new.page-section-spacing--no-top-mobile{margin-bottom:0}}.custom-icon-with-text h3{font-size:14px;letter-spacing:1px;line-height:1.5;margin:30px 0;color:var(--heading-color)}.custom-icon-with-text .icon-text-row{width:100%;display:flex;align-items:flex-start;gap:15px;padding:10px 0}.custom-icon-with-text .icon_block{width:100%;margin-top:5px;max-width:16px}.custom-icon-with-text .icon_block img{width:100%;height:auto;display:block;object-fit:contain}.custom-icon-with-text .text_block h4{font-size:14px;margin:0;line-height:1.5;font-weight:700;letter-spacing:1px;color:var(--heading-color)}.custom-icon-with-text .text_block p{font-size:14px;margin:0;letter-spacing:1px;line-height:1.5;color:var(--desc-color)}.custom-icon-with-text{margin-bottom:10px}@media(max-width:749px){.custom-icon-with-text h3,.custom-icon-with-text .text_block p,.custom-icon-with-text .text_block h4{font-size:12px}.custom-icon-with-text .icon_block{max-width:19px}}
/*# sourceMappingURL=/cdn/shop/t/10/assets/custom-product.css.map */
